-
라이브러리 다운로드 도중에 끊기면 가장 해결하기 어려운 에러로 이어짐
-
스프링 레거시는 라이브러리 다운로드 받았다고 바로 적용X
-
파이썬
- OS(C언어), 서버(자바), AI(파이썬)
- Life is too short, You need Python
- pandas 모듈로 데이터 분석
- 코랩에서 간단한 사용가능 (없는 값은 안나옴)
- 인덱싱
- 띄어쓰기 문법이 중요
- 메모리에 String 배열로 접근하는것
- 뒤에서 셀때는 -1
- 슬라이싱
- a[0:4]는 0부터 4개 (0,1,2,3) a[:4] 형태도 가능
- 리스트 연산(+)은 그냥 들어있는걸 다 합친다,
(*)는 ()번 반복
- 튜플(Tuple)
- 리스트[]와 유사하지만 값 변경 불가능
- 1개 요소만 가질때는 요소 뒤에 콤마(,)를 붙여야 함
- 괄호()생략 가능
- 딕셔너리{} (맵과 유사)
- key와 value를 한쌍으로 갖는 자료형
- "파이썬에서 제공하는 8개의 데이터 타입중 하나를 잡아서 올수 있다"
- get()이 밸류를 반환하는 이유 : key를 담을때 set으로 담기 때문
- 집합
- 중복허용 X, 순서X
- update() : 여러개 값 한번에 추가
- bool 연산(형변환)
- 문자열 : 들어있으면 True, 없으면 False
- : 이 자바의 {}, 띄어쓰기가 없으면 {} 안에 들어가지 않음
- for는 in으로
-
데이터타입의 의미 : 해당 언어 제공하는 데이터 타입 하나로 메모리로 올라간다
-
과일 = 입력 / 믹서 = 함수 / 과일주스 = 출력